劉俊杰,王俊波,連晉平
(肇慶學(xué)院 計(jì)算機(jī)科學(xué)與軟件學(xué)院,廣東 肇慶)
肇慶學(xué)院作為地方本科高校,以“建設(shè)特色鮮明的高水平應(yīng)用型綜合大學(xué)”為總體目標(biāo),學(xué)科基礎(chǔ)教育課程以高素質(zhì)應(yīng)用型人才培養(yǎng)為目標(biāo)。計(jì)算機(jī)組成原理作為計(jì)算機(jī)專業(yè)課程的必修基礎(chǔ)課程,因此,本課程的培養(yǎng)目標(biāo)是以系統(tǒng)的層次結(jié)構(gòu)觀點(diǎn)闡述計(jì)算機(jī)各大部件的邏輯組成、內(nèi)部工作原理和設(shè)計(jì)實(shí)現(xiàn)方法及互連構(gòu)成整機(jī)的技術(shù),使學(xué)生掌握有關(guān)軟、硬件的基本知識,尤其是各基本組成部件有機(jī)連接構(gòu)成整機(jī)系統(tǒng)的方法,為培養(yǎng)學(xué)生對計(jì)算機(jī)系統(tǒng)的分析、設(shè)計(jì)、開發(fā)和使用能力打下基礎(chǔ)。
計(jì)算機(jī)組成原理課程在整個(gè)計(jì)算機(jī)專業(yè)課程體系中位置十分關(guān)鍵,前置課程包括數(shù)字邏輯、電子技術(shù)基礎(chǔ)等,后續(xù)課程包括計(jì)算機(jī)系統(tǒng)結(jié)構(gòu)、微型計(jì)算機(jī)技術(shù)、操作系統(tǒng)等等,本課程起到承上啟下作用,其重要地位不言而喻。因此,結(jié)合本校辦學(xué)特色與專業(yè)培養(yǎng)方向,我們對計(jì)算機(jī)組成原理課程教學(xué)做出了一些探索與改革。
(1)計(jì)算機(jī)組成原理課程內(nèi)容細(xì)而且多,條理繁雜,講課過程中一般性的敘述多,涉及到的實(shí)際例子往往不能給人以較深刻、準(zhǔn)確的印象,課程整體內(nèi)容難以梳理清晰,同時(shí)也給老師授課帶來巨大的困難與挑戰(zhàn)。
(2)計(jì)算機(jī)是一個(gè)內(nèi)部運(yùn)行狀態(tài)不能直接觀察、高度復(fù)雜的封閉式系統(tǒng),信息(指令、數(shù)據(jù)、控制信號)以一定的時(shí)間序列在計(jì)算機(jī)內(nèi)部各部件之間保存、運(yùn)算、傳送,比較難以敘述、展現(xiàn)清楚,而這恰恰是《計(jì)算機(jī)組成原理》的主要內(nèi)容,很多情況下比較難以理解到位;同時(shí)計(jì)算機(jī)內(nèi)部CPU結(jié)構(gòu)、寄存器、存儲器、指令系統(tǒng)、總線系統(tǒng)等概念眾多,需要記憶而且理解知識點(diǎn)也很多,學(xué)生普遍感覺課程難度大,課程結(jié)束后往往難以建立比較清晰的整機(jī)概念。
本課程學(xué)習(xí)教學(xué)內(nèi)容廣泛, 涉及知識點(diǎn)豐富,原理內(nèi)容多,一般授課以部件結(jié)構(gòu)以及工作原理的講解為主,目前,市面上教材內(nèi)容普遍滯后于當(dāng)前計(jì)算機(jī)硬件的發(fā)展[1],導(dǎo)致教學(xué)對象學(xué)習(xí)積極性不高,更加難以掌握這門課教學(xué)內(nèi)容[2]。
本課程前置課程包括數(shù)字邏輯、電子技術(shù)基礎(chǔ)等硬件類課程,部分基礎(chǔ)薄弱的學(xué)生必須不斷復(fù)習(xí)前續(xù)課程學(xué)習(xí)過的知識,耗時(shí)長且效果一般,導(dǎo)致學(xué)生出現(xiàn)畏難情緒。
學(xué)院于2016年進(jìn)行了人才培養(yǎng)方案修訂,通過對珠海、廣州、深圳三地為代表的用人單位企業(yè),包括格力電器、遠(yuǎn)光軟件、東軟睿道以及博看文思等國內(nèi)外知名企業(yè)調(diào)研,一致認(rèn)為計(jì)算機(jī)組成原理對學(xué)生,尤其是應(yīng)用型高校本科,無論學(xué)生畢業(yè)后從事軟件開發(fā)或者計(jì)算機(jī)類相關(guān)行業(yè),有著至關(guān)重要的作用,是全面提高計(jì)算機(jī)軟硬件系統(tǒng)認(rèn)知、設(shè)計(jì)能力的必備基礎(chǔ)。同時(shí),作為計(jì)算機(jī)類考研必考科目之一,也是學(xué)生進(jìn)一步深造的必備基礎(chǔ)。
根據(jù)調(diào)研反饋意見,結(jié)合本校辦學(xué)特色,對本課程內(nèi)容進(jìn)行梳理、調(diào)整。通過梳理課程前置以及后續(xù)課程,整理教學(xué)內(nèi)容結(jié)構(gòu)與體系,對計(jì)算機(jī)硬件課程群統(tǒng)籌規(guī)劃,在把握好各門課程之間的內(nèi)在聯(lián)系和疏通計(jì)算機(jī)知識結(jié)構(gòu)體系的前提下,科學(xué)安排內(nèi)容。例如,通過進(jìn)一步加深數(shù)字邏輯課程中門電路知識講解,促進(jìn)學(xué)生更好的掌握和理解本課程與之相關(guān)內(nèi)容;適當(dāng)刪減部分虛擬存儲器內(nèi)容,降低難度。
時(shí)代在發(fā)展,社會(huì)在進(jìn)步,相應(yīng)的每門課程的教學(xué)內(nèi)容也在不斷的拓展,僅僅靠課程的書本知識已經(jīng)遠(yuǎn)遠(yuǎn)不能滿足當(dāng)今社會(huì)對人才的需求,同時(shí)隨著計(jì)算機(jī)技術(shù)的更新和軟硬件設(shè)備的升級,課程的也有新的概念和新的知識點(diǎn)。因此,在互聯(lián)網(wǎng)教學(xué)的推動(dòng)下,教學(xué)方式、內(nèi)容、手段已經(jīng)多種多樣。通過“線上”和“線下”兩種教學(xué)組織形式的有機(jī)結(jié)合,提升教學(xué)質(zhì)量。
(1)理論知識與實(shí)例相結(jié)合
上課期間借助多媒體設(shè)備展示圖片和視頻以幫助同學(xué)們更好地理解所學(xué)內(nèi)容外, 還可以利用交互式課件進(jìn)行演示,例如指令執(zhí)行過程。當(dāng)今計(jì)算機(jī)硬件發(fā)展迅速,通過結(jié)合授課內(nèi)容以及熱門硬件,分析其性能與指標(biāo),例如,CPU的功能、寄存器多級緩存等可類比目前主流CPU,如INTEL I5 8400, AMD R5 2600等,增加課堂的時(shí)效性與趣味性。
(2)借助實(shí)物,加深理解
計(jì)算機(jī)作為一個(gè)封閉式系統(tǒng),信息的傳輸?shù)入y以展現(xiàn)清楚,但部分元器件可以借助實(shí)物加深理解,培養(yǎng)興趣。本學(xué)院設(shè)置有“計(jì)算機(jī)認(rèn)知與實(shí)踐”課程,作為前置課程,通過對計(jì)算機(jī)拆解、電子器件、電子工藝實(shí)踐等教學(xué)內(nèi)容,使學(xué)生對計(jì)算機(jī)電子有一個(gè)充分的認(rèn)識,同時(shí)也培養(yǎng)了學(xué)生學(xué)習(xí)電子技術(shù)知識的能力和興趣。
計(jì)算機(jī)組成原理課堂中,也可以通過實(shí)物演示,加深理解,提高興趣,例如講授知識點(diǎn)硬盤存儲器可通過拆解后的硬盤,加深學(xué)生理解硬盤內(nèi)容盤片、電機(jī)等結(jié)構(gòu)。
(3)互聯(lián)網(wǎng)時(shí)代,大大方便了知識的獲取,尤其是高質(zhì)量的教學(xué)資源。題庫、教學(xué)PPT、視頻,MOOC課程等,極大地豐富了學(xué)習(xí)資源。目前主要問題是大部分學(xué)生缺乏自我約束、自我管理,自學(xué)能力較差。因此,課外的學(xué)習(xí)資源一是需要提高師生的主觀能動(dòng)性,主動(dòng)去獲取,學(xué)習(xí)這些網(wǎng)絡(luò)資源;二是老師要做好引導(dǎo)與篩選,指導(dǎo)學(xué)生學(xué)習(xí)網(wǎng)絡(luò)資源,有針對性地對重難點(diǎn)知識借鑒網(wǎng)絡(luò)資源以及在線課程,以幫助學(xué)生深入理解課堂知識點(diǎn)。
充分利用學(xué)者網(wǎng)等在線平臺,把課件、參考資料、知識點(diǎn)微視頻以及交互課件等資源上網(wǎng),學(xué)生可以根據(jù)自身學(xué)習(xí)進(jìn)度,隨時(shí)隨地進(jìn)行學(xué)習(xí),同時(shí)還可以在線留言,師生進(jìn)行交互。教師可以登錄后臺,對學(xué)生的作業(yè)提交,考勤,活躍度等情況進(jìn)行統(tǒng)計(jì),全面了解學(xué)生學(xué)習(xí)情況。
我校使用的是清華科教的TEC-9計(jì)算機(jī)組成原理實(shí)驗(yàn)箱,開設(shè)有寄存器、運(yùn)算器、微過程控制器以及CPU組成與機(jī)器指令執(zhí)行等實(shí)驗(yàn),課程修訂后,增加了實(shí)驗(yàn)課時(shí),同時(shí)強(qiáng)調(diào)實(shí)驗(yàn)前預(yù)習(xí)。雖然學(xué)時(shí)增多了,但客觀上很難照顧到所有學(xué)生,因此,制定如下策略:一個(gè)班有五十多名學(xué)生,根據(jù)課堂教學(xué)反饋,挑選若干名學(xué)生作為實(shí)驗(yàn)助教,實(shí)驗(yàn)教學(xué)中可對這幾名學(xué)生進(jìn)行預(yù)先指導(dǎo),然后由這幾名學(xué)生再分散去指導(dǎo)其他學(xué)生,最終絕大部分學(xué)生能完成實(shí)驗(yàn);由于是學(xué)生之間互相講解,對于知識點(diǎn)、實(shí)驗(yàn)內(nèi)容的加深理解有很大的幫助。
在充分考慮課程特點(diǎn)的基礎(chǔ)上,結(jié)合本校實(shí)際與學(xué)情,充分利用互聯(lián)網(wǎng)+,在本課程教學(xué)方法、內(nèi)容以及實(shí)驗(yàn)教學(xué)等做出了一定的改革。今后,將進(jìn)一步改進(jìn)計(jì)算機(jī)組成原理的各個(gè)教學(xué)環(huán)節(jié),課程上線。此外,科技競賽為大學(xué)生提供了一個(gè)競技平臺,競賽大都圍繞計(jì)算機(jī)前沿科技展開,對參賽學(xué)生專業(yè)綜合素質(zhì)要求極高。我們將積極組織學(xué)生參加與硬件知識相關(guān)的技能競賽,將硬件設(shè)計(jì)大賽與課程教學(xué)相結(jié)合,以賽促學(xué),了解社會(huì)對硬件人才的具體需求,指引學(xué)生學(xué)習(xí)方向。